This manual covers the 2007 Aprilia SXV 450/550 and RXV 450/550 models, known for their high-performance V-twin engines and agile chassis, blending supermoto and off-road capabilities. Aprilia's legacy of innovative engineering and a strong racing pedigree is evident in these machines, which offer potent power delivery and exceptional handling. These motorcycles are designed for riders seeking a thrilling and versatile riding experience, whether on the street or in competition. This comprehensive factory service repair manual provides detailed procedures for all aspects of maintenance, diagnosis, and repair. It includes in-depth coverage of the engine, fuel system, ignition, cooling, transmission, suspension, braking, electrical systems, and chassis.
